Gurdwara Majnu ka Tila is a prominent Sikh shrine located in Delhi, India. It is situated on the banks of the Yamuna River in the neighborhood of Majnu ka Tila, near the Civil Lines area of North Delhi. The gurdwara holds historical significance in Sikhism and is associated with the visit of Guru Nanak Dev Ji, the founder of Sikhism. According to Sikh tradition, Guru Nanak Dev Ji visited this area during his travels across India in the 16th century. The name “Majnu ka Tila” is derived from a Sufi saint named Abdulla, who was known as Majnu and resided in a nearby area. The gurdwara was established to commemorate Guru Nanak Dev Ji’s visit and his teachings.
